One huge thing to consider is that the PRO-96 will not track the MARCS 700 system. So, if you ever develop an interest to hear OSP working the area, you won't be able to.

If you just want to hear Falls, Stow, Akron, etc. then the PRO-96 will be fine. In fact, many say it is much better at receiving the Summit 800 system than the Uniden units.

I listen to the same system that you are wanting to monitor (Summit 800).

I have both the PRO-106 (handheld) and PRO-197.

My neighbor has the Uniden 996xt. My scanners track this system much better (almost flawlessly) than my neighbor's Uniden.

There are several threads on here about the superior performance of the PRO-106/197 on systems like the Summit 800.
